The station is well-equipped for ticket purchases and collections. With a ticket office open from Monday to Friday between 06:10 and 12:50, and on Saturdays from 07:10 to 13:45, passengers can conveniently obtain or collect their tickets. If you're someone who prefers to handle transactions through machines, there are accessible ticket machines available on platform 2, specifically designed to accommodate needs for accessibility. Additionally, the station offers smartcards, although validators are not yet available, emphasizing the blend of traditional services with modern conveniences.

Robertsbridge also offers car-parking amenities with 73 spaces managed by APCOA Parking, available 24/7. With reasonable charges and four accessible parking spaces, it offers flexibility and ease for drivers. Cyclists are not left out as the station accommodates bicycle storage, although cyclists should note that racks are used at their own risk due to a lack of CCTV coverage.

At Oakengates, simplicity rules the day. Although there isn't a designated ticket office, travelers can conveniently collect their pre-booked tickets at the available ticket machines. Despite the absence of a staffed help desk, passengers can rely on the help points conveniently located at the station. While facilities like luggage storage, shops, and ATMs are not present, the station supports some accessibility with step-free access across parts of its platforms. For more details on step-free access and other accessibility features, try visiting the official rail accessibility portal.
For anyone needing extra assistance on their travel, Oakengates offers the Passenger Assist service, ensuring every traveler can confidently make their journey plans by booking assistance up to two hours before their trip.
